რა არის განსხვავებული ურთიერთობები კლასის დიაგრამაში?
რა არის განსხვავებული ურთიერთობები კლასის დიაგრამაში?

ვიდეო: რა არის განსხვავებული ურთიერთობები კლასის დიაგრამაში?

ვიდეო: რა არის განსხვავებული ურთიერთობები კლასის დიაგრამაში?
ვიდეო: „ქალისა და მამაკაცის ურთიერთობები - ფსიქოლოგიური განსხვავება ორ სქესს შორის“ - ზურა მხეიძე 2024, დეკემბერი
Anonim

ასოციაცია შეიძლება დასახელდეს და ასოციაციის ბოლოები შეიძლება მორთული იყოს როლების სახელებით, საკუთრების ინდიკატორებით, სიმრავლით, ხილვადობით და სხვა თვისებებით. ოთხია განსხვავებული ტიპები ასოციაციის: ორმხრივი, ცალმხრივი, აგრეგაცია (მოიცავს კომპოზიციის აგრეგაციას) და რეფლექსური.

შესაბამისად, რა მიმართებებია კლასის დიაგრამაში?

ურთიერთობები კლასის დიაგრამებში . UML-ში ა ურთიერთობა არის კავშირი მოდელის ელემენტებს შორის. UML ურთიერთობა არის მოდელის ელემენტის ტიპი, რომელიც ამატებს მოდელს სემანტიკას მოდელის ელემენტებს შორის სტრუქტურისა და ქცევის განსაზღვრით. თქვენ შეგიძლიათ დააყენოთ თვისებები და გამოიყენოთ საკვანძო სიტყვები ამ ვარიაციების შესაქმნელად ურთიერთობები.

შემდგომში ჩნდება კითხვა, რა არის განსხვავებული ურთიერთობები UML-ში? UML-ში ურთიერთობა საშუალებას აძლევს ერთ რამეს დაუკავშირდეს სისტემის შიგნით არსებულ სხვა ნივთებს. ან ასოციაცია , დამოკიდებულება, განზოგადება და რეალიზება ურთიერთობები განისაზღვრება UML-ით. კომპოზიციის ურთიერთობა ასევე შეიძლება გამოყენებულ იქნას იმის გამოსათვლელად, რომ ობიექტი შეიძლება იყოს მხოლოდ ერთი კომპოზიტის ნაწილი ერთდროულად.

ასევე იცით, რამდენი ტიპის ურთიერთობაა კლასის დიაგრამაში?

წინასწარ დაყენებული კონექტორი ტიპები აი, 8 ურთიერთობები შორის რომ არსებობს კლასები . ხატვა და დიზაინი კლასის დიაგრამები არის რეალური cinch ერთად Creately.

როგორ ხსნით კლასის დიაგრამას?

პროგრამული უზრუნველყოფის ინჟინერიაში ა კლასის დიაგრამა ერთიანი მოდელირების ენაში (UML) არის სტატიკური სტრუქტურის ტიპი დიაგრამა რომელიც აღწერს სისტემის სტრუქტურას სისტემის ჩვენებით კლასები , მათი ატრიბუტები, ოპერაციები (ან მეთოდები) და ურთიერთობები ობიექტებს შორის.

გირჩევთ: